但是为什么执行上述代码之后,图片没有变化呢
时间: 2024-04-18 08:28:35 浏览: 136
ioS TableView下拉图片放大上拉图片高度缩小TableViewFrame动态变化
执行上述代码后,图片没有变化的可能原因有几种可能:
1. 文件路径问题:请确保给定的文件路径是正确的,并且可以访问到这些文件。你可以检查一下路径是否正确,并且这些文件是否存在。
2. 文件读取问题:请确保 OpenCV 的 imread 函数成功读取了图片文件,并且返回了正确的图像数据。你可以尝试打印出读取的图像数据来进行确认。
3. 图像处理问题:请确保对图像进行处理的逻辑是正确的。在你提供的代码中,它将图像中像素值为 255 的部分修改为 1,但是这可能并不是你期望的处理方式。你可以检查一下修改图像像素值的逻辑是否正确。
4. 文件保存问题:请确保使用 cv2 模块的 imwrite 函数成功将处理后的图像保存回原始文件路径。你可以检查一下保存图像的路径是否正确,并且保存操作是否成功。
你可以逐步检查以上可能出错的地方,以确定导致图片没有变化的具体原因。
阅读全文